The Core Mechanics of RNGs: How Randomness is Achieved

At its simplest, an RNG is an algorithm designed to produce a sequence of numbers or symbols that appear random. However, achieving true randomness in a digital environment is a complex undertaking. The core of any RNG system involves a mathematical formula or algorithm. These algorithms are designed to generate a sequence of numbers that meet specific statistical criteria for randomness, such as uniform distribution and unpredictability. The process typically begins with a “seed” value, which can be generated from various sources, including the system clock, hardware inputs, or even atmospheric noise. This seed is then fed into the algorithm to initiate the number generation process. The algorithm then produces a series of numbers that are used to determine the outcome of each game round. The quality of an RNG is assessed by rigorous testing and certification processes, which verify its statistical properties and ensure that it meets the required standards for fairness and randomness.

Types of RNGs: Pseudo-Random vs. True Random

There are primarily two types of RNGs used in online casino games: pseudo-random number generators (PRNGs) and true random number generators (TRNGs). PRNGs are the most common type, using deterministic algorithms to generate sequences of numbers that appear random. While these algorithms are computationally efficient, they are not truly random, as the output is ultimately determined by the initial seed. TRNGs, on the other hand, attempt to generate randomness from physical processes, such as thermal noise or radioactive decay. This makes them inherently more unpredictable and suitable for applications where high levels of randomness are critical. However, TRNGs are often more expensive and complex to implement. The choice between PRNGs and TRNGs depends on the specific requirements of the game and the level of security and randomness required.

The Role of Seed Values and Initialization

The seed value is a crucial element in the operation of an RNG. It acts as the starting point for the algorithm and determines the sequence of numbers generated. The selection of the seed value is critical for ensuring the unpredictability of the RNG. Ideally, the seed should be derived from a source that is difficult to predict or manipulate. Common sources include the system clock, hardware inputs, or external events. The initialization process involves providing the seed value to the RNG algorithm. This process must be carefully managed to prevent the possibility of predictability or bias. The seed value should be changed frequently to ensure that the game outcomes are not predictable.

Testing and Certification: Ensuring Fairness and Compliance

The integrity of an RNG is not simply assumed; it is rigorously tested and certified by independent third-party organizations. These organizations, such as eCOGRA, GLI, and iTech Labs, employ a range of statistical tests to evaluate the randomness and fairness of the RNG. These tests include frequency analysis, serial correlation tests, and chi-squared tests, among others. The testing process typically involves generating a large number of random numbers and comparing them against expected statistical distributions. The RNG must meet specific criteria to pass these tests and receive certification. This certification process is essential for building player trust and ensuring compliance with regulatory requirements. The certification process provides an independent assurance that the games are fair and that the outcomes are truly random.
